As the global Coronavirus (COVID-19) outbreak evolves the rules on international travel are in a constant state of flux. Organisations have been responding to the outbreak in several ways, limiting travel, cancelling trips and postponing events which are resulting in significant disruption. As the impact of the COVID-19 continues to grow, companies are finding themselves at various stages of preparedness. A healthy and accessible workforce is an organisation’s most valuable asset. A worldwide pandemic will incapacitate some employees and may result in others being quarantined or stranded. Additionally, large numbers of employees are starting to work from home or remote locations, which could further disrupt operational capability.

We are advising companies that have not felt the brunt of the crisis just yet to use this opportunity to develop preparations and understand the impact going forward. Our advice would be to:

  • Establish a monitoring capability internally and externally
  • Start planning what’s best for your workforce and critical for your business
  • Consider realistic and varied scenarios and define triggers and escalation points
  • Approach decision making against genuine business impacts and not fear
